What it is and the job it does

This 7 day pill box is designed for anyone who needs to take medication or supplements four times a day and wants the routine to be less fiddly. The set is laid out as a weekly organiser with 7 separate day trays, and each day has 4 large compartments (morning, noon, evening and bed). In other words, it’s aimed at “dose-by-dose” planning rather than just a simple once-a-day box.

If you’re juggling vitamins, fish oils, or tablets at set times, having the right compartment ready can remove a lot of daily guesswork. And because the day trays can be detached, it’s also built with travel and day-to-day carry in mind.

There’s one clear caveat to keep in mind: this is a large, extra-large style organiser, so it’s not necessarily the most discreet option if you prefer something compact for a pocket or tiny bag.

The essentials: how the 7-day, 4-times-a-day layout works

The organiser is described as an extra-large weekly tablet organiser with 28 total compartments. Practically, that means you’re splitting the week into 7 days, and each day into 4 sections for your doses.

The manufacturer states each internal compartment can hold 8 fish oils or 8 large vitamins. That’s useful when you’re trying to work out whether the compartments will suit your pill size and quantity. If your tablets are larger than “large vitamins” (or you use multiple tiny capsules in each dose), you may need to do a quick dry run with your own items.

The bottom of the box is contoured for easier pill removal, and the compartments are made from a translucent material, so you can check what’s left without opening everything. On paper, that’s exactly the sort of small detail that helps on busy mornings.

What to consider before buying

Before you commit, it’s worth checking a few practical things that can make or break satisfaction with pill organisers:

First, pill size and quantity. The compartments are described as large, but the stated capacity is in terms of “8 fish oils” or “8 large vitamins” per compartment. If your pills are tiny, you might have spare space, if they’re bulky or irregular, you could end up with poor fit.

Second, how you plan to carry it. The detached trays are great for travel, but the overall extra-large design may feel more substantial than slimmer daily boxes.
